Dear Archaeobotany Mailing List members,
I would like to ask you whether you could help me with literature
references on the appearance of oak (park) woodland vegetation in the
Near East. The following species come into consideration:
Quercus brantii
Quercus boissieri
Quercus libani
I measured diameters of deciduous oak charcoal fragments from
archaeological sites in northern Syria and have almost exclusively
diameters less than 10 cm.
